Ryan Gosling: TAG Heuer Carrera Chronograph Seafarer
Ryan Gosling is back in the spotlight—and, of course, he’s bringing his TAG Heuers with him. The Canadian actor, who has been an ambassador for the Swiss watchmaker since 2021, wore the cool modern Carrera Chronograph Seafarer to the London premiere of Project Hail Mary on Monday. Released during LVMH Watch Week in January, the piece was inspired by a historic Heuer Seafarer model conceived by former Abercrombie & Fitch president Walter Haynes and combines contemporary tech with a timeless vintage aesthetic. It features a 42 mm steel case, an opaline dial with teal accents, and the Seafarer’s signature tide indicator at 9 o’clock. You can grab one for $8,800. -

Timothée Chalamet: Akrivia AK-06
Timothée Chalamet may have thrown some shade at ballet and opera, but at least he is still shining a light on indie watchmakers. The Academy Award nominee wore a striking timepiece by Akrivia to the Chinese premiere of Marty Supreme on Tuesday. The AK-06 that Chalamet is wearing is the first Akrivia without a tourbillon, putting the focus purely on the power reserve display at 12 o’clock. The openworked dial also spotlights the modern manual-winding AK-05 movement, which, of course, showcases several traditional techniques. Released at Baselworld in 2017, the 41 mm timepiece comes in steel, titanium, rose gold, and platinum. It originally retailed for 79,000 Swiss francs (approx. $80,000), but can sell for six figures at auction. -
